Definitions

Adjective
  1. 1
    Not groundable. not-comparable

    "2008, South Park (TV series), The Ungroundable You can't ground me, for I'm neither living nor dead. How can thy ground that which is ungroundable?"

  2. 2
    Not groundable.; Impossible to ground. not-comparable

    "[…] judgments that are ungroundable because infinitely reflective […]"

  3. 3
    Not groundable.; Unable to be electrically grounded. not-comparable

    "Needless to say, clothing is ungroundable, so short sleeves are recommended."
